Description
Urokinase-type plasminogen activator plays a central role in extracellular matrix remodeling and cancer cell invasion, making its enzymatic characterization essential for understanding tumor progression mechanisms. This recombinant mouse Plau, spanning the full mature protein sequence (aa 21–433), demonstrates robust catalytic function with a specific activity exceeding 2000 pmol/min/μg against the fluorogenic substrate Z-GGR-AMC following plasmin activation, providing quantitative performance data that supports kinetic parameter analysis (Km, Vmax, kcat/Km) and inhibitor screening with reliable IC50 determination. The C-terminal 10×His tag preserves access to the catalytic domain while enabling straightforward purification, and the >95% purity by SDS-PAGE meets the quality thresholds commonly required for accurate enzymatic assays and structural studies where contaminants would confound kinetic measurements or crystallization trials. With endotoxin levels below 1.0 EU/μg, this preparation is appropriate for drug candidate evaluation and serves as a validated positive control in enzyme-linked assays investigating plasminogen activation pathways.
